The PrepSEQ™ Rapid Spin Sample Preparation Kit with Proteinase K is recommended for difficult to lyse bacteria like Listeria monocytogenes. The kit was developed for the rapid preparation of DNA from food and environmental samples for use in PCR amplification reactions. Using a simple spin protocol, PrepSEQ™ Rapid Spin efficiently inactivates PCR inhibitors. For laboratories involved in food and environmental testing, PCR-based methods are rapidly becoming the standard for accurate, sensitive bacterial detection. This has created the demand for a sample preparation method that is fast, cost-effective and capable of extracting high-quality DNA from a broad range of sample types. While such methods have been developed for dedicated, high-throughput laboratories, there is a growing need for methods suitable to low-to-medium throughput applications. The PrepSEQ™ Rapid Spin Kit with Proteinase K meets this need.

Optimized for PCR-based Food Safety and Environmental Monitoring
For laboratories involved in food safety and environmental monitoring, PCR-based methods are rapidly becoming the standard for accurate, sensitive bacterial detection. Use this sample preparation method for fast, cost-effective extraction of high-quality DNA from a broad range of sample types including chocolate, soft cheeses, and soil. Even samples with difficult-to-lyse bacteria, such as Listeria monocytogenes, produce excellent results with the addition of a Proteinase K digestion step.

Designed for Laboratories that Prepare up to 100 Samples a Day
Kits exist for dedicated, high-throughput laboratories, but now you have a kit that is suitable for low-to-medium throughput applications. This kit is designed for laboratories that routinely prepare up to 100 samples a day.

Removes PCR Inhibitors
The PrepSEQ™ Rapid Spin Sample Preparation Kit offers a simple, cost-effective way to prepare bacterial DNA from broth cultures. During the extraction process, the media inside the spin column removes PCR inhibitors from the sample, allowing the bacteria to pass through into the sample collection tube where it can be stored or used for PCR.

Contenu et stockage

Chaque kit contient 100 colonnes de centrifugation, 100 microtubes à centrifuger, un tampon de lyse (stocker à 4°C) et une protéinase K (stocker (à -20°C). 100 échantillons peuvent être préparés à l’aide de ce kit.)
